Output e77bcdc853d0b3f736fc75f41e58c7d0144f9ab7dc81fbfdf60c99cbf11bc6c7:1

value
2907624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c46a62373a68d2c5d577360e4160b85c872a0d42 OP_EQUAL
address
3KbZooqvszMUqQkCdQ8W4nmoTUwxUT43DD
transaction
e77bcdc853d0b3f736fc75f41e58c7d0144f9ab7dc81fbfdf60c99cbf11bc6c7
confirmations
312007
spent
true